Output 61db20a4d0f8ef652814433e8f554327f2420dccd1a0152561d8b7b82c6d6c36:0

value
21311438
script pubkey
OP_0 OP_PUSHBYTES_20 fdbcf32e30f0a16a8ae4ab46df51c1003c7bba30
address
bc1qlk70xt3s7zsk4zhy4drd75wpqq78hw3sm4gkks
transaction
61db20a4d0f8ef652814433e8f554327f2420dccd1a0152561d8b7b82c6d6c36
spent
true